A15 XBO is a 2016 Seat Ibiza in Grey with a 1,197c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 9 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 77.8%.

Across all 2016 Seat Ibiza models, the average MOT pass rate is 79.4% with a typical mileage of 44,304 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Seat Ibiza f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 119,614 recorded failures. If you're considering buying A15 XBO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Seat Ibiza typ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 10 years old, this Seat Ibiza is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
